    Schedule

     

    VU's VC/PE Investor Accelerator is 11 weeks (~3 months) and has 4 cohorts per year.

     

    Individuals can join for 1-4 quarters (~3-12 months) depending on the amount of VC/PE investment experience they are looking to gain and the size of track record they are looking to build by investing in 3-20 investments.

  • Program Fee

    The Investor Accelerator is $20,000 (in-person) or $15,000 (virtual) and includes:
     

    • The VC/PE Investment Apprenticeship: Join as an Analyst, Associate, Principal, or Venture Partner at VU Venture Partners. Focus on deal sourcing, conducting due diligence, investment evaluation, presenting your top deals at weekly Partners Meetings, making investment recommendations, and voting on Investment Committees.

     

    • A Profit Sharing Agreement: Share in the financial upside on ~2-5 new portfolio company investments and ~1-3 follow-on rounds per quarter, each targeting greater than a 10x+ return

     

    • Career Strategy & Development: Resume updating, career coaching, access to exclusive job opportunities, interview prep, job references and recommendations. Each quarter VU hosts a VC/PE Recruiting Day at the end of each program.

     

    • Quarterly VU Hosted VC/PE Networking Events: Investor Networking Events, Fireside Chats, VU Alumni & Cohort Events, & REVERSE DEMO DAY (where the investment team presents the investments made that quarter)

     

    • The VC/PE Masterclass: Access to live scheduled session and life-time access to recorded video course materials, as well as future recorded Fireside Chats

     

    • Advanced VC/PE Modules: Access to live scheduled session and life-time access to recorded video course materials, as well as future added Advanced VC/PE Modules
